On November 4, Ho Chi Minh City Women’s Union hosted a preliminary ceremony of 3 years of implementation of Resolution No 06 on mobilization of women of ethnic minorities, religious women and the summing up ceremony of coordination program between HCMC Women’s Union and Committee of Ethnic Affairs of HCMC.

 
In the last 3 years, HCMC Women’s Union at all levels has achieved positive results in mobilizing women of ethnic minorities and religious women. The Union has organized many activities for women of ethnic minorities and religious women such as “Nuns’ Day for social and charitable activities” which mobilized VND 500 million and gave over 1,300 gifts to poor patients; “Shining examples of women of ethnic minorities” honoring and praising over 200 women of ethnic minorities with contributions to movement for women’s full equality; “self-training program” for nuns, etc.



In addition, HCMC Women’s Union at all levels has actively advised the Party and local authority to do a good job in taking care of women of ethnic minorities and religious women by supporting capital and means of living worth VND 600 million. Moreover, HCMC Women’s Union also offers vocational training courses and employment services to women of ethnic minorities and religious women to get out of poverty sustainably, together with HCMC to carry out social security programs, improving living standard of local people in general and of women of minorities and religious women in particular.



Speaking at the ceremony, Deputy Chairwoman of HCMC People’s Committee Nguyen Thi Thu praised and acknowledged achievements of HCMC Women’s Union. She expressed her hope that HCMC Women’s Union at all levels would further strengthen propaganda activities on guidance and policies of the Party to help women of ethnic minorities, religious women to enhance awareness and to effectively implement policies and guidance of the Party, to live “good life, good religion”, to make positive contributions to the socio-economic development of the city.
